Transaction 74e8caa58d97870dc8852f07045d83e222814b11e725ce0515b759c65bc695ea

block
e3d251ac8691e1123bff4b858fd0402572cd366f8b050b4e0e0d9b910e1a81c1

1 Input

16 Outputs